While owning a whale watching tour boat business can be great sometimes and hard the rest, it is always important to focus on your business's growth. Expansion is the most important consideration in every step of your business. If you need a few tips to help you out, the following information can be of use.

When running a whale watching tour boat business, it's okay to go with your gut sometimes. Some of the best business decisions in history were made simply because someone had a "gut feeling" that their idea would operate. Always keep in mind that you miss 100% of the shots you don't take!

Now, here's one of the most clever methods to build brand exposure and grow your whale watching tour boat business name: Donate magazines. Yep, you can donate magazines to local doctors, dentists and government locations. The trick to this method is to verify your business address label is still on the front and that it includes business name and contact information. Now that's clever.

Find blogs that are popular and related to what your whale watching tour boat business does and see if they will allow you to do a guest post. If they say yes you should do them a good turn by allowing them to post on your site or offering them tour boat company discounts.

Window decals can be purchased relatively cheap and can be key tactics to expanding your brand recognition. Increased brand recognition directs to growth in your whale watching tour boat business, mainly if content is designed correctly. Be sure to include your website, phone number or email in your designs, so the passerby will know how to reach your business.

Sometimes you can reach out to your customers through e-mail marketing. The trick to this is to send entertaining and informative e-mails every now and then, and not spam their inboxes with useless ones that will inevitably annoy them.

Sponsoring community events is one of the most efficient medium of promotion. If you want a bit more attention, sponsor the food; pizza, chips, soda, desserts- everything should be on you. This act will certainly leave a lasting impression.

No customer wants to not know what to expect when he or she comes to your whale watching tour boat business. You should make sure that all of your products are of a consistent quality so your customers will always know that you are the best. If they cannot be sure that your products will work for them, they will go somewhere else.

The efficient allocation of resources is one art each whale watching tour boat business owner should know. Time, capital, and labor are key resources that are limited in supply. Fortunately, you can still build a strong business if you know how to effectively work with what you have.
